CVE-2024-0244

29
FAUCET Score

CVE-2024-0244 is a critical buffer overflow vulnerability affecting specific Canon Office Multifunction and Laser Printers (Satera, Color imageCLASS, and i-SENSYS series) with firmware v03.07 and earlier. This flaw allows an unauthenticated attacker on the network segment to trigger a denial of service or execute arbitrary code. With a CVSS score of 9.8 (Critical), it presents a high risk due to its network-based attack vector, low attack complexity, and severe potential imp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ability. While there is no known active exploitation or public exploit code (Metasploit, Nuclei, ExploitDB), the vulnerability has garnered some community discussion and media coverage, indicating awareness within the cybersecurity community.
